A detolf is quite a good size for two, ideally for a pair you want one large space without shelves or levels & the detolf is good for that, you need to have two of everything basically, two wheels, water bottles, at least two houses with more than one exit & scatter feeding rather than using bowls can all help to prevent them falling out, even with the best precautions that can still happen though so you do have to be prepared with a spare cage or a means of dividing the detolf if that occurs.
Any particular reason you're thinking of getting a pair?
If you are fairly new to hams in general & dwarf hams in particular then it might be worth considering just starting with one, with lots of toys & hideouts the detolf would make a great cage for a single dwarf, they live very happily alone & it gives you a greater opportunity to interact with them, a lot less stress with not having to monitor behaviour & keeping an eye out for fighting too!
